Imagine being the pastor of First Baptist Church, Beaverton, Oregon. You have agreed to house a Spanish-language Bible study group that meets on a weeknight. You think you have communicated to the Spanish-language church planter that you will approach your church's missions committee bout sponsoring a mission church as the Bible study grows, and then you hear the same church planter announce at a public meeting that there IS a new Hispanic mission at your church. Nonetheless, all that exists so far is a Bible study.
